Too Reptative in Areas However.....
This was my second Marty Nobel Steampunk Coloring book. For the most part I do like elements of the Steampunk Designs coloring book, just not as much as I liked the Steampunk Fashion coloring book. Here is what I liked and didn't like of the 31 pictures in the book.Cons- 9 of the pictures have one or more gun. Held in sometimes odd poses as if the gun was added in to take up space.- 18 pictures are depicted with glasses, goggles , binoculars covering the eyes giving the people "bumblebees" looking eyes. Leaving only 13 pictures where you can see the whole face.Pros- Both women and men are depicted in this book.- More of the Steampunk inventions are included along with the fashionFeatures I like are:- single-sided pages- perforated pages-paper quality is good. My gel pens only leave a hint of a shadow and minimal warping to the page.Overall I like the book but, was disappointed with the repetitive accessories and posing in the designs that I found. The Creative Haven line is a bit more expensive (when not on sale) than other Dover coloring books, but as others have mentioned, you get one-sided illustrations and perforated edges for the extra bucks.A BIG plus to the Steampunk book is the quality of the paper has improved dramatically from other Dover coloring books. The quality of this book is even better than another Creative Haven book I purchased a few months ago. If you've ever worked with liquid markers - Supertips, brush tips, Sharpies, etc. - you will notice a huge improvement on color application. It will still bleed through to the back (no problem with one-sided drawings), but the application doesn't disintegrate or degrade the paper as quickly as you apply the color. I'd say Dover needs to continue using this grade of paper for all of their books, both double-sided and one-sided.All in all, my impulse purchase turned out to be a good one!
